Catherine Sweeney is a scholar working on Molecular Biology, Neurology and Rheumatology. According to data from OpenAlex, Catherine Sweeney has authored 11 papers receiving a total of 819 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 3 papers in Neurology and 3 papers in Rheumatology. Recurrent topics in Catherine Sweeney's work include Developmental Biology and Gene Regulation (4 papers), Angiogenesis and VEGF in Cancer (3 papers) and Cerebrovascular and genetic disorders (3 papers). Catherine Sweeney is often cited by papers focused on Developmental Biology and Gene Regulation (4 papers), Angiogenesis and VEGF in Cancer (3 papers) and Cerebrovascular and genetic disorders (3 papers). Catherine Sweeney collaborates with scholars based in Ireland, United States and Sweden. Catherine Sweeney's co-authors include Yvonne A. Birney, Eileen M. Redmond, Paul A. Cahill, D. John Morrow, Dermot Walls, Philip M. Cummins, Shaunta Guha, Wei Gao, Ursula Fearon and Douglas J. Veale and has published in prestigious journals such as Circulation Research, The FASEB Journal and Arteriosclerosis Thrombosis and Vascular Biology.
